What is Villain's range to x/r OTF? - To be honest I am only grasping at straws when it comes to SB and BB hand ranges. So for me to narrow BB down to check/raise range, I'm sorry. I would say with only having to call .5 to win .10 he could have a broad range to see the flop. But to check/raise. I would say V is capped to KQo+ unless getting tricky against what would likely have perceived as a button steal attempt. TT, 99, 88, 33, TJ, T9, T8d, T7d, 98, XXd, and a handful of single diamond bluff hands would be my guessed V C/R range. If you were probing, you are right. I likely didn't really think about it at the time, smiling too hard with my 2pr. Not good, I know. I need to take time to think of his betting lines and not just focus on my own.
Should you have called vs. raise? - I was worried with the board texture, not merely being greedy here, to be honest. A SD/FD with 2 cards to come. I would have killed myself as to let him in for free cards, but was 1/2 pot much better? Take one of the draws out and I would have likely checked, although once PF aggressor then checking, often makes it hard to get much in the middle after.
Was a fold the only real option at that point? - Not if he would have gotten a piece. Once he showed aggression I went aggro back. Once again with the texture added to his bet, I think my bet was justified to take it down now or get more money in. Couldn't truly know if he was just stabbing at my weak CB.
